Routes of entry: inhalation: yes skin: yes ingestion: yes
reports of carcinogenicity: ntp: no iarc: no osha: no
health hazards acute and chronic: direct contact to eyes may cause
irritation. Prolonged and/ or repeated contact may cause skin
irritation. Inhalation of high concentrations of vapors may lead to
lung changes, nausea, vomiting, cough , pulmonary irritation, and
central nervous system depression. Ingestion may cause
gastrointestinal disturbances.
effects of overexposure: inhalation: breathing of high vapor
concentrations may cause drowsiness, dizziness, fatigue, followed
by coma. eye: direct contact and/or contact with vapors may cause
irritation. Skin: prolonged and /or repeated contact may cause
irritation and/or dermatitis. May be absorbed through the skin.
ingestion: aspiration of this product into the lungs may cause
pneumontitis, pulmonary edema and hemorrag e. Skin absorption
health risks and symptoms of exposure: prolonged or repeated
exposure can cause moderate irritation, defatting, and dermatitis.
medical cond aggravated by exposure: individuals with pre-existing
diseases in or history of ailments involving skincentral nervous
system, liver and kidney.
First aid: eye contact: immediately flush with large amounts of water
for 15 minutes. Seek medical aid. Skin: wash thoroughly with soap
and water. Seek medical aid if irritation persists. Ingestion:
immediately seek medical aid. Do not induce vomiting. Do not
attempt to give anything by mouth to an unconscious person.
